What a topographic survey shows

A topographic survey, often called a detail and contour survey, records the shape of the land and the physical features that may affect a proposal. The final plan presents measured information in a form that architects, planners, engineers and certifiers can use for design, approvals and construction planning.

The survey will typically show contours or spot levels across the site, building footprints, fences, driveways, kerbs, paths and retaining walls. It can also locate visible services and drainage structures, trees, rock outcrops, pools, sheds, walls, power poles and other relevant improvements. Road features, adjoining structures and available survey marks may be included where they influence the design outcome.

The required scope depends on the project. A compact residential block may need a focused survey of the lot, street frontage and immediate adjoining conditions. A sloping acreage, waterfront property or subdivision site may require a wider survey extent, more detailed level coverage and information beyond the title boundary.

A topographic survey is not automatically a boundary definition or an identification survey. While it may show apparent fencing and occupation, those features do not establish the legal boundary. Where boundary position, encroachments, building certificates, a sale or title matter is involved, a separate cadastral or identification survey may be needed.

The site information that makes a difference

Not every visible feature needs to appear on every plan, but missing the wrong feature can create a costly problem. Before fieldwork begins, the surveyor should understand what is being designed and which consultants will use the data.

For a typical building project, the survey scope may include:

  • contours and spot levels across the site and relevant road frontage;
  • existing buildings, floor levels, rooflines and major structures;
  • visible drainage pits, service covers, poles, overhead wires and utility features;
  • fences, retaining walls, driveways, paths, vegetation and surface materials; and
  • relevant adjoining features, including building locations and levels where accessible or visible.

Visible services should not be confused with a full underground services investigation. A survey can locate what is apparent above ground and identify visible lids, pits and markers, but it does not prove the route or depth of buried assets. Where excavation is proposed, service searches and specialist locating may be required before work proceeds.

Similarly, trees can be recorded to suit a design or arborist brief, but the required level of detail should be agreed first. Tree position, trunk diameter, canopy spread and height are different data points, and the right approach depends on council requirements and the proposed works.

What a council building certificate survey shows

A building certificate is issued by the local council under the NSW planning framework. It generally confirms that, at the time it is issued, council will not take certain enforcement action in relation to the building for a specified period. Council assesses the application and may request plans, reports, photographs, compliance information and a survey, depending on the property and the work involved.

Where a survey is requested, an identification survey is usually the appropriate starting point. It is not a simple tape measure exercise or a sketch based on online mapping. A registered surveyor researches the title and relevant survey records, locates or reinstates boundary evidence, and measures the site using survey-grade equipment.

The resulting plan can show:

  • title boundaries and dimensions, including relevant easements or restrictions
  • existing buildings, additions, decks, garages, sheds and other structures relevant to the application
  • offsets from buildings to boundaries, so setbacks and encroachments can be assessed
  • fences, retaining walls and visible occupation where these help explain the site arrangement
  • any apparent encroachment over a boundary or into an easement.

The exact content should be matched to council’s request and the nature of the building certificate application. A small older shed and a dwelling with several unapproved additions do not necessarily need the same level of detail. Obtaining the council request before commissioning the work helps avoid duplicated surveys and unnecessary cost.

Why council needs a registered survey

Council records, aerial imagery and old building plans can be useful, but they are not a substitute for a current boundary-based survey. Aerial images can be distorted, old plans may not reflect later additions, and a fence is not proof of a legal boundary. These differences matter when a wall, eave, gutter or deck is close to a side boundary.

An identification survey establishes the relationship between the improvements on the ground and the cadastral boundaries of the land. That information can identify issues early, including a carport built too close to the boundary, a garage partly over an easement, or a neighbour’s structure encroaching onto the title.

Finding an issue is not the same as determining the solution. Council may need further information from a building certifier, architect, engineer, planner or solicitor. In some cases, the answer may involve amended plans, a compliance assessment, an easement, neighbour discussions or a separate approval pathway. The value of the survey is that everyone is working from measured facts rather than assumptions.

Common issues a building certificate survey can uncover

Close boundary clearances are a frequent issue, particularly on established Central Coast sites where houses have been extended over decades. Eaves, gutters, air-conditioning units, decks and retaining walls may be closer to the boundary than expected. Their location does not automatically prevent a building certificate from being issued, but council may need accurate dimensions to assess the circumstances.

Easements are another important consideration. A drainage easement, sewer easement or right of carriageway can affect what may remain on the site and whether further approvals are needed. A survey can show the relationship between a structure and the easement, while the relevant authority, council or legal adviser determines the practical implications.

Boundary occupation can also differ from title boundaries. A fence may have been placed for convenience, around landscaping or in line with a previous owner’s assumptions. If a building has been positioned from that fence, the discrepancy can become significant. This is why a visual inspection or informal measurement is not enough for compliance-related decisions.

Residential subdivision survey guide: the NSW process

The precise pathway depends on the development type and consent conditions. A simple Torrens title subdivision is different from a strata plan, community title scheme or subdivision involving new roads and significant civil works. Even so, most residential projects follow a similar sequence.

1. Establish a workable concept

Your planner and designer use the survey information to prepare a concept that responds to the applicable planning controls. At this stage, the team should test lot dimensions, building envelopes, vehicle access, waste collection, stormwater and utility servicing. The surveyor can advise on cadastral implications, existing easements and whether new easements may be needed for drainage, access or services.

Do not leave easements until the end. A proposed stormwater line or shared driveway that crosses another lot needs a legal mechanism to remain in place. Identifying this early keeps the layout, engineering design and title documentation aligned.

2. Obtain development consent and satisfy conditions

Many subdivisions require development consent from the relevant consent authority. Conditions may call for civil works, drainage design, road upgrades, utility connections, contributions, landscaping or specific survey plans. Read those conditions as a project checklist, not as paperwork to deal with at the finish line.

The surveyor works alongside the planner, civil engineer and certifier to provide plans and survey data in the required format. Clear coordination matters here. A lot layout adjusted during engineering must be checked against the approved subdivision design and title requirements before work is set out on site.

3. Set out approved works accurately

Where subdivision works are required, construction set-out transfers the approved design to the ground. This may include new lot boundaries, road alignments, kerbs, drainage pits, driveways, retaining walls and building locations.

Set-out is not a one-off exercise. Construction often requires staged marks and level checks as earthworks, drainage and pavements are completed. Prompt survey support helps contractors resolve questions before an error becomes buried under concrete, asphalt or fill.

4. Complete final surveys and compliance information

Once the physical works are complete, final survey information is used to demonstrate that the constructed outcome matches the approved design and relevant conditions. The exact requirements vary, but final levels, drainage structures, road works and lot dimensions may all need verification.

This is where an early, accurate survey record pays off. If the final location or level of a structure differs from the approval, the project team has time to assess the issue and seek a solution. Discovering it shortly before registration can delay the release of new titles and settlement.

5. Prepare the subdivision plan for registration

After approvals and required works are addressed, a registered surveyor prepares the appropriate plan of subdivision and supporting documentation for lodgement. For Torrens title land, this commonly involves a deposited plan. The plan defines the new lots and any easements or restrictions required for the development.

The plan must satisfy NSW surveying and land registration requirements, not merely show the intended layout. It is checked against survey evidence, title information, approved plans and any relevant dealings. Other parties may also need to provide certificates, consents or documents before NSW Land Registry Services can register the plan and issue the new titles.

Timing at this stage depends on the complexity of the project, the responsiveness of authorities and service providers, and whether the submitted documents are complete. It is worth allowing proper time for this process rather than promising purchasers a date based solely on construction completion.

What is a lease area survey?

A lease area survey is a cadastral survey that defines the land proposed to be leased within a parent parcel, or confirms the extent of an existing lease area. The result is generally a survey plan prepared for the particular legal and administrative purpose of the transaction.

Unlike a general site measure, this work is concerned with legal definition. A registered surveyor investigates title information, existing deposited plans, survey marks, adjoining boundaries and the intended occupation area. They then measure and calculate the lease boundaries so they can be shown accurately on a suitable plan.

The area may be a whole lot, but it is often only part of a lot. Common examples include a portion of industrial land for a tenant’s yard, a telecommunications site, a café area within a larger property, a car park, a marina-related area, or a section of land used for storage or access.

The right plan and process depend on who owns the land, the type of tenure, the lease terms and the requirements of the relevant authority. This is why an early discussion with a registered surveyor can prevent the wrong survey product being commissioned.

Why lease area surveys matter before documents are finalised

Lease descriptions can look clear on paper while leaving room for disagreement on site. Phrases such as “the rear portion”, “approximately 500 square metres” or “the area beside the shed” are rarely enough where legal rights, construction works or public land are involved.

A properly defined lease area gives the parties a fixed reference for what is included. It can identify whether fencing, parking, services, accessways, structures and improvements sit within the proposed area or outside it. It can also expose practical issues early, such as a tenant needing access over land that is not included in the lease.

That early certainty helps avoid several costly problems:

  • a lease area unintentionally crossing a title boundary or encroaching on an adjoining owner’s land;
  • an access route, fire egress path or service connection falling outside the leased area;
  • a proposed building, fit-out or storage use conflicting with the area shown in approval documents;
  • delays when a solicitor, managing authority or NSW Land Registry Services requires a more precise plan; and
  • disputes at renewal or expiry about which land must be handed back.

For a development project, the survey can also give architects, planners and engineers a dependable base for their drawings. Design decisions made from an assumed lease boundary may need costly revision once the legal area is properly established.

When you may need a lease area survey

A lease area survey is commonly required where only part of a parcel is being leased and the area must be formally identified. It may be requested by a landowner, solicitor, property manager, government authority, lender or the organisation administering the tenure.

It is particularly relevant when a new lease is being created over part of a lot, an existing leased area is changing, or a tenant is taking over rights to a defined area. Waterfront and foreshore-related tenure can require careful attention, as the leased or licensed area may sit beside private title, public land or water boundaries that have their own administrative requirements.

Not every commercial lease needs a new cadastral survey. If the lease is over an entire existing lot with a clear legal description, title information may be sufficient. Similarly, a simple internal tenancy within a building can sometimes be described through a lease plan prepared from architectural information rather than a field survey. The deciding factor is the legal purpose and whether the boundary must be tied to land title, physical features or an authority’s prescribed plan standard.

Levels, contours and site fall

Duplex design depends heavily on levels. The survey captures spot levels across the site and produces contours that show how the land rises and falls. It can also locate floor levels of existing buildings, kerb levels, driveway levels, drainage pits and other features that help engineers assess site drainage and vehicle access.

This data informs practical questions: Can each dwelling achieve sensible finished floor levels? Will the driveway be too steep? Is a split-level design preferable? How much cut, fill or retaining is likely? Can stormwater drain to a lawful point of discharge? The answer is rarely found by looking at the block from the street.

There is a trade-off here. A design that follows the natural ground level can reduce excavation and retaining, but it may complicate layouts or construction. A flatter building platform may improve usability, but can increase earthworks, drainage requirements and cost. Accurate contours allow those choices to be made with evidence.

Identification survey vs boundary survey: the key difference

A boundary survey determines, reinstates or marks the legal boundaries of a parcel of land. It is commonly needed when boundaries are uncertain, when a new fence is proposed, before construction close to a side or rear boundary, or where neighbours disagree about the position of a line.

An identification survey goes further. It identifies the property boundaries and locates visible improvements on or near the land, such as dwellings, garages, sheds, pools, fences, driveways and retaining walls. The resulting plan and report show whether those improvements appear to be within the subject property, close to a boundary or potentially encroaching onto adjoining land.

Put simply, a boundary survey answers, “Where is my land?” An identification survey answers, “Where is my land, and how do the existing buildings and structures sit in relation to it?”

That distinction matters because the right report depends on the purpose of the job. A boundary mark-out may be exactly what is required before a fence is installed. It will not necessarily provide the information council, a conveyancer or a lender needs to assess existing structures on the site.

What a boundary survey is used for

A cadastral boundary is the legal extent of the land described on a deposited plan, strata plan or other registered title document. It is not automatically defined by a fence, garden edge, kerb, wall or satellite image.

To establish a boundary, a registered surveyor researches the title and relevant plans, examines survey records and searches for existing survey marks. The fieldwork then measures available evidence and applies cadastral surveying principles to determine the boundary position. Where appropriate, the surveyor can place or identify boundary marks and provide information for a boundary mark-out.

A boundary survey is particularly useful before building work that relies on a setback or is proposed close to a boundary. Builders and designers should not assume an old paling fence reflects the title line, especially on older Central Coast sites where fencing may have been replaced more than once. The same applies to rural properties, where long fence runs and terrain can make assumptions particularly risky.

Common reasons to arrange a boundary survey include establishing a line before fencing, locating a boundary for a new dwelling or addition, resolving uncertainty before buying or selling, checking land available for a driveway or access route, and supporting easement or subdivision work.

The deliverable varies with the scope. It may involve a boundary mark-out on site, a survey plan, or cadastral information prepared for a wider land transaction or development process. The important point is that the work is based on legal survey evidence, not a visual estimate.

What an identification survey shows

An identification survey is usually prepared for an existing property. It confirms the land being examined and depicts the position of visible improvements in relation to the title boundaries. It may also note apparent encroachments, party walls, building lines and other physical features relevant to the purpose of the survey.

In NSW, identification surveys are regularly requested for council building certificate applications, property transactions, waterfront licence transfers and situations where an owner needs confidence about existing improvements. They can be especially valuable where a house, carport, deck, pool fence, retaining wall or shed is close to a boundary.

The plan does not simply say that a structure exists. It gives the owner and their advisers measured spatial information. If a garage wall is near the boundary, for example, the survey can show its relationship to that boundary. If a fence appears to sit outside the title, that issue can be identified before it becomes a surprise during a sale, approval process or neighbour discussion.

An identification survey is not the same as a building inspection, pest inspection or planning assessment. It does not determine structural condition, certify that a building approval exists, or confirm every planning control that may apply. It provides a precise land and improvement record that helps council, conveyancers, planners and owners assess the next step.

Why fences and online maps are not enough

Fences are practical features, not legal proof. They can be built for convenience, follow a previous owner’s assumption, avoid a tree or retaining wall, or shift gradually as they are replaced. Even where both neighbours have treated a fence as the dividing line, its location may not match the cadastral boundary.

Online mapping is useful for general orientation but is not suitable for legal boundary decisions. Mapping imagery and property overlays can contain positional differences that are insignificant at suburb scale but substantial when a building setback, fence footing or retaining wall is involved.

A survey completed years ago may also have limited usefulness for a current decision. New structures, altered fencing, changed site conditions and the specific requirements of council or a transaction can all affect what information is needed now. Existing plans are valuable evidence, but they should be reviewed in context rather than treated as a substitute for current survey work.

How long does a land survey take for most projects?

For many residential projects, the on-site survey itself may only take a few hours to a day. What often takes longer is the work before and after site attendance – reviewing title documents, checking previous survey records, processing field data, preparing plans, and making sure the final deliverable suits council, design or construction requirements.

As a general guide, a straightforward boundary mark-out or identification survey might be turned around relatively quickly if records are clear and the site is accessible. A detail and contour survey for a house design can also move fast when there is good access and no unusual constraints. A larger site, a steep block, heavy vegetation, missing marks, waterfront land, easements or subdivision requirements will usually add time.

For clients, the more useful question is not just how many days the survey crew is on site. It is how long until you have the plan, marks or survey information you actually need to move to the next stage.

What actually affects survey timing?

The biggest factor is the type of survey being carried out. A topographical survey records levels, structures, services, features and contours for design. A cadastral or boundary survey requires the surveyor to investigate title boundaries, locate or reinstate marks and reconcile field evidence with legal documentation. A subdivision survey adds another layer again because it often involves plan preparation, authority requirements and title registration steps.

Site conditions matter just as much. A flat, clear suburban block is generally quicker than a large rural lot with uneven terrain, dense vegetation or difficult access. If the crew can move efficiently and obtain clear observations, the field component is faster. If they are working around locked gates, retaining walls, water edges, traffic conditions or adjoining structures, that adds time.

Existing records can either speed things up or slow them down. Good survey control, available plans and intact reference marks make the job more straightforward. If old marks are missing, title history is complex or there are inconsistencies between occupation and title, more investigation is needed. That is not delay for the sake of it. It is what protects accuracy and avoids costly mistakes later.

Timing is also influenced by what happens after the field work. Survey data has to be checked, reduced and drafted properly. If the survey supports design, approval, certification or registration, the output needs to be right the first time. Rushing that stage can create downstream issues for architects, engineers, councils or solicitors.

Typical timeframes by survey type

A boundary mark-out is often one of the quicker services, particularly for a standard residential lot with reliable reference marks. Even then, timing depends on whether boundary evidence is already in place or whether marks need to be re-established from surrounding control.

An identification survey can also be completed quickly in many cases, especially when needed for a council building certificate or a property transaction. The surveyor still needs to confirm building positions relative to title boundaries, which means the quality of boundary evidence remains critical.

A detail and contour survey for design usually requires one site visit followed by office processing and plan preparation. On smaller residential sites this can often be turned around promptly. Larger development sites, sloping land, vegetation, drainage features, multiple structures or waterfront interfaces will usually extend the timeframe.

Construction set-out is often booked around the builder’s programme, so timing depends not only on the survey itself but on coordination with excavation, formwork or slab stages. These jobs are usually time-sensitive and need a responsive surveyor who can work to the programme.

Subdivision surveys and easement work generally take longer than standard site surveys. There is more documentation, more coordination with planners, engineers and authorities, and more statutory process involved. The field work may be only one part of a much longer delivery timeframe.

Why some surveys are fast and others are not

The main difference is whether the survey ends at measurement or continues through approval and registration. If you only need existing site information for a designer, that can be relatively direct. If you need a new title created, an easement defined, or a plan registered, the survey is part of a larger legal and administrative process.

That is why two clients can both ask for a land survey and get very different timelines. One might need levels and features for house plans. Another might need a Torrens title subdivision with final plan registration. They are not comparable jobs, even if both begin with a call to a surveyor.

There is also a difference between a quick site visit and a quick outcome. A crew may complete the field work promptly, but if the project relies on external approvals, adjoining information, service authority input or registry processing, those stages can extend the overall timeline beyond the surveyor’s direct control.
